Iman Issa: Material for 2018

Date: Saturday, Feb 17 2018 - Sunday, Apr 15 2018
Venue: Spike Island
Artists
Iman Issa

The work of Cairo / New York-based artist Iman Issa (b.1979) explores the relationship between history, memory, language and objects.

Working across sculpture, text, video, photography and sound, Issa questions the possibility of addressing the collective through individual experience. She is interested in how forms can carry personal and political significance, often making reference to places, figures or events that have a personal resonance.

For her exhibition at Spike Island, Issa presents Material (2010-12), a series of ‘displays’ that question the function of public sculpture and monuments. The series makes reference to existing public monuments which she strips back to their essential elements and reimagines into other forms, triggering a chain of associations that go beyond the original object and its meanings.
